no mate youhave miss understood i take a batch of ordinary female plants they dont have to be femmed mums just any female plants.
i take one plant out but if you want only seeds then you can do this to the whole batch but i only use one mum as i only want a few seeds.
i then take this ordinary female plant and give it one hour of light in the middle of the dark period this will make it go hermie.
then you can take the pollen from the plant and germinate the other ordinary mums that are still being given a 12/12 light patern or you can then place the plant in amogst the othrers to pollinate the other mums if you want more seeds.
the ordinary mums have then been pollinated by hermie pollen and will produce only female seeds
